Natação

August 18, 2013 by Jevon and Danica Rich

We are super thankful for the opportunity the girls have had to be in swimming lessons here in our little town.  Not only has it been valuable for them to get the experience in the water with instruction and consistent practice, but it has also been good for them to get the social experience – becoming a part of a new group of kids in an environment where mom and dad aren’t there to help or translate.  It helps that they already had two friends in the group when they started.  They also get to learn to trust a teacher, and to follow some basic water-related instructions in Portuguese (“everybody on your backs”, “faces in the water”, etc.)  And besides…its fun!  Every week they look forward to Tuesday and Thursday swimming.
